Uroflowmetry is a non-invasive urodynamic test designed to measure various aspects of urination, including volume, flow rate, and the time to void. This test is crucial for diagnosing and assessing conditions such as bladder outlet obstruction, bladder dysfunction, incomplete bladder emptying, incontinence, and urinary tract blockages caused by benign prostatic hyperplasia (BPH) and urethral strictures.Pre-Test Instructions:Before a uroflowmetry test, patients are typically advised to drink...

Area of Science:

  • Urology
  • Surgical Outcomes
  • Lower Urinary Tract Symptoms

Background:

  • Prostate deobstruction surgery effectively treats benign prostatic obstruction.
  • Postoperative trial without catheter (TWOC) can fail, necessitating recatheterization.
  • Identifying predictors of TWOC failure is crucial for patient management.

Purpose of the Study:

  • To identify clinical and urodynamic predictors of initial TWOC failure after prostate deobstruction surgery.
  • To improve postoperative management strategies for patients undergoing prostate deobstruction procedures.

Main Methods:

  • Retrospective single-center study of 327 men undergoing prostate deobstruction surgery (2018-2024).
  • Evaluation of clinical data, prostate volume, uroflowmetry, and multichannel urodynamics.
  • Logistic regression analysis to determine factors predicting initial TWOC failure (recatheterization within 1 week).

Main Results:

  • 12.5% of patients (41/327) experienced initial TWOC failure.
  • Detrusor underactivity (DU) and low bladder outlet obstruction (BOO) were independent predictors of TWOC failure.
  • Combined DU and low BOO significantly increased failure risk; high BOO with no DU decreased risk.

Conclusions:

  • Preoperative urodynamics aid in stratifying initial TWOC failure risk.
  • Patients with DU and low BOO may benefit from prolonged catheterization.
  • Early catheter removal is feasible for patients with high BOO and preserved detrusor function, even with elevated PVR.
